    Description: 
The type aliases covered in CALCITE-5346 may not be included in error messages properly. There should be a setting to do type unmapping when rendering error messages. Type unmapping will require access to a catalog.

For example, in [SqlCastFunction.checkOperandTypes|https://github.com/apache/calcite/blob/d9a81b88ad561e7e4cedae93e805e0d7a53a7f1a/core/src/main/java/org/apache/calcite/sql/fun/SqlCastFunction.java#L161] it throws an error based on the canonical name of the {{RelDataType}} which may be confusing to end-users.
